{Review} The Gladiator's Mistress by Jennifer D. Bokal

I gave it 4 stars ~ A fun and sexy read!

This was a new genre for me, but I heard the author do a short reading at our local library and I just had to get the book. I thoroughly enjoyed it! I loved the author's description of ancient Rome and its people. I had no problem imagining what life was like in that time -- and how difficult it was to survive, let alone be happy.


The Gladiator's Mistress has plenty of action, with battles in the arena. Loads of tension, with Phaedra and Valens fighting their forbidden attraction. And steamy romance. I want a Valens of my own! I thought all the characters were well developed, likable and perfectly flawed. I even found myself sympathetic to the antagonists because the rules and their reasons were always clear.


I was happy to hear Ms. Bokal has a second book in the series coming soon. I will be snatching that one up as well!
